Crushed rock installation involves preparing and laying down a layer of compacted crushed stone material to create a stable, durable surface. This service typically starts with site assessment and grading to ensure proper drainage and levelness. The crushed rock is then spread and compacted thoroughly to form a solid base. This type of installation is often used for driveways, pathways, parking areas, and other outdoor surfaces that require a strong foundation. Proper installation helps ensure the surface remains stable over time, even with frequent use or exposure to weather conditions.

This service addresses several common property issues. It can help solve problems related to poor drainage, uneven or muddy surfaces, and areas prone to erosion. Crushed rock provides a permeable surface that allows water to drain effectively, reducing puddling and pooling. Additionally, it can prevent soil erosion on sloped properties and stabilize areas that are difficult to maintain with grass or other materials. For homeowners dealing with muddy or soft spots, installing a crushed rock layer can improve safety and usability, making outdoor spaces more accessible and functional.

Crushed rock installation is suitable for a variety of property types, including residential homes, commercial properties, and rural land. Homeowners often choose this option for driveways, walkways, and garden paths, especially in areas where traditional paving is impractical or too costly. Rural properties with unpaved access roads may also benefit from crushed rock to improve vehicle traction and reduce dust. Commercial sites that require durable, low-maintenance surfaces for parking lots or storage areas frequently utilize crushed rock as a cost-effective solution. The overview below groups typical Crushed Rock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Cookeville, TN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crushed rock repairs or patching in Cookeville range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ity of the area.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Driveway Resurfacing - Resurfacing or extending a driveway with crushed rock us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in this category stay within this range, with larger or more detailed work potentially exceeding $3,500.

Full Installation - Complete crushed rock installation for larger areas or new projects can range from $3,500 to $8,000. Many local contractors handle projects in the middle of this range, while very extensive or custom jobs may cost more.

Full Replacement - Replacing existing crushed rock surfaces or undertaking extensive site prep can cost $5,000 or more. These higher-end projects are less common but are handled by experienced service providers in the area when need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of crushed rock installation services are available? Local contractors in Cookeville, TN, can handle various crushed rock installation projects, including driveways, pathways, and landscaping features.

How do I know if crushed rock is suitable for my project? Service providers can assess your specific needs and advise on whether crushed rock is a practical choice for your property and intended use.

What preparation is needed before crushed rock installation? Professionals typically prepare the site by clearing debris, leveling the area, and establishing a proper base to ensure stability and longevity.

Are there different types of crushed rock for installation? Yes, local contractors can recommend suitable types based on durability, appearance, and function for your project requirements.

What maintenance is involved after crushed rock installation? Maintenance may include periodic raking, adding more material as needed, and controlling weeds to keep the area looking its best.
